Four killed in fire at Well Treat COVID Hospital in Nagpur


Nagpur, April 10(UNI): At least four persons were killed and several other injured in a massive fire erupted at Well Treat hospital in Wadi area on Amravati road in Maharashtra’s Nagpur district on Friday night , Chief fire officer Rajendra Uchke said.

According to the primary information the fire reportedly started from AC unit of ICU at second floor. This private hospital was currently treating the COVID-19 patients. Around 27 patients were shifted to other hospital due to safety precautions.

Fire was confined to second floor only . It did not spread elsewhere.Staff of hospital tried to put out the fire with the help of fire extinguisher but could not succeed, Uchke said.

Uchke further said several fire tenders were rushed to the hospital and later succeeded to douse the blaze.

Meanwhile, many other patients were safely evacuated by fire personnel along with police and staff of the hospital, the official added.
